Candidates seeking to take B.Tech from Baddi University of Emerging Sciences and Technology must pass their Intermediate (Class 12) with any recognized board and take optional subjects as Physics, Mathematics, Chemistry, Biology, and Computer Science. Minimum aggregate marks of 45% in the qualifying examination will be required. Admission is made solely on the merit drawn from either JEE Main examination or marks taken in the qualifying examination; the university also conducts its own merit examination. Placements and Industry Exposure at Baddi University of Emerging Sciences and Technology :

* Placements are generally good, with around 55-60% of students getting recruited.
* the highest package offered is INR17 lakh, while the average package ranges from INR3-8 lakhs.
* Top roles include HR, marketing, sales manager, and more.
* Many companies visit the campus, such as MRF, Godrej, and Fresenius Kabi.

* Opportunities abound for achieving personal and professional growth.
* Seniors have secured placements in reputed companies like MRF, Orange, and Bungee India Pvt Ltd.

Candidates need to pass a three-year graduation course (with score 50% or more) to apply forBaddi University of Emerging Sciences and Technology for  MBA course

Aspirants also need to qualify MAT or any other Management entrance exam such as CAT. Aspirants must hold the scorecard for verification at later stages of admission. The applications can be submitted online only by the eligible candidates.

Eligibility:

- 12th standard pass with minimum 45% marks in Physics, Maths and Chemistry for General Category and 40% marks for SC/ ST/ OBC /PC/ Ex- serviceman candidate.

 

Admission Process:

1) Self generated through an online portal provided by the university with the necessary documents.

2) Take the university entrance test or JEE Main/COMEDK kind of exams

3) University will also provide merit list depending on the students’ 12th standard mark and entrance test scores.

Baddi University of Emerging Sciences and Technology (BUEST) is a leading university for research in India located in the state of Himachal Pradesh. 

Currently, the ranking of BUEST in Engineering is as per different Rankings and Ratings: 

 

1. NIRF 2020: BUEST got ranked in the bracket of 101-150 positions in the NIRF 2020 among All Engineering Colleges in India.

 

2. OUTLOOK-ICARE India Rankings 2020: BUEST holds the rank of 134 among all Top Engineering Institutions in India. 

 

3. BUEST: Times Engineering Ranking 2020- All India Rank (151-200)
